of winning. Logical thinking skill development. The NIM has a
mathematical solution. Variations of Nim have been played since
ancient times. The game is said to have originated in China — it
closely resembles the Chinese logic game of 捡 ǎ jiǎn-shízi or
"picking stones" —but the origin is uncertain. The earliest
European references to Nim are from the beginning of the 16th
